Medalla swears into office NSO new deputy administrator, regional directors

Socio-Economic Development Planning Secretary Felipe Medalla and Director-General of the National Economic and Development Authority (NEDA) sworn into office at noon yesterday the newly appointed deputy administrator and two regional directors of the National Statistics Office (NSO) in simple rites held at NEDA-Pasig. The oath-taking ceremony was witnessed by NSO Administrator Tomas Africa and Secretary General Romulo Virola of the National Statistical Coordination Board (NSCB). Also present during the occasion were other NSO senior officials and relatives of the appointees.

Carmelita Ericta is the newly appointed NSO deputy administrator. Prior to her appointment, Ericta was the assistant secretary general of the NSCB. Two regional directors also took their oath of office before Secretary Medalla and they were Rosalinda Bautista for Region 4 and Tiburcio Palasan for the Caraga Region. Both Bautista and Palasan came from the ranks of NSO employees. Bautista was the former chief of the administrative services division, NSO-Manila, while Palasan was the former provincial statistics officer of NSO-Bukidnon.
